We have an opportunity for a B2 to join the Primary Care Capability division on a level transfer to take on the role of evidence and policy programme manager, supporting the delivery of priority work related to the Health and Social Care Service Renewal Framework (SRF).

The SRF was published in June 2025, launched by the Cabinet Secretary for Health and Social Care alongside the Population Health Framework and following the publication of the Operational Improvement Plan.   SRF is a key policy framework, setting out Ministerial intent and ambitions to shift the balance of care within the health and social are system and ensure the sustainability, efficiency, quality, and accessibility of health and social care services in Scotland.

SRF sets out that Primary Care and Community Health reform are critical to realising these ambitions. SRF includes a specific commitment to publish a Route Map for Primary Care (expected Autumn 2026).  This route map is being developed with stakeholders via the Primary and Community Health Steering Group.

The successful postholder will have the opportunity to contribute to this significant programme of work on the Service Reform Framework for Primary Care Strategy interests, in particular on Major Change 4: Improving Access to Treatments and Services in the Community. As outlined, this work is a key priority outlined by the Cabinet Secretary to shift the balance of care from acute to community working with partners across the healthcare system and is in line with ministerial commitments already in train.



Responsibilities

Responsibilities

  • Establish and maintain communication across PCD B-bands to provide strategic policy input to briefings, submissions and other core government business.
  • Responsibility for maintaining the unit core brief – regular updates, inclusion of lines, supporting the teams to include updates,
  • Briefing commissioning, drafting and support across PCD.
  • Support B3 in management of the evidence base, working closely with HSCA and policy teams to ensure they are using considered evidence in the policy development
  • Drafting and delivery of Route Map content and associated engagement communications.
  • Support B3 programme manager in the delivery and management of SRF MC4 and associated programme tools.
